Liquidity Flow Mapping

Printed liquidity corridor map showing capital movement between wallet clusters

A Liquidity Flow Mapping engagement produces a structured report tracing how capital moves between wallet clusters, liquidity pools, and bridge endpoints across the networks you specify. Rather than overlaying flows onto fiat price charts, we present movement volumes, corridor density, and accumulation signals as the primary read — helping your desk anticipate structural shifts before they appear in spot markets.

Who this is for

Fund portfolio managers, prop desk leads, and senior traders who hold positions across decentralised venues and need a structural view of where large players are positioning. Typical clients manage books from mid-seven figures upward and operate on decision horizons of days to weeks.

What is included

  • Scoping call to define networks, assets, and time windows relevant to your book
  • Corridor map tracing capital movement between identified wallet clusters
  • Pool depth analysis at key liquidity nodes with shift annotations
  • Bridge and cross-chain transfer summary for the scoped period
  • Written narrative explaining observed patterns and open questions
  • One-hour desk review session to walk through findings

What is not included

  • Trade recommendations or execution instructions
  • Real-time alerting beyond the scoped delivery window
  • Coverage of networks or assets not agreed during scoping

Process and timeline

After scoping, delivery typically takes ten to fourteen working days depending on network breadth and historical depth requested. You receive a PDF report, source data appendix, and a scheduled review session. Rush delivery within seven days is available at an additional fee.
